Concept of Industrial Zones
An industrial zone is a specifically planned area where industrial activities such as manufacturing, processing, assembly, and logistics are concentrated. These zones are usually supported by developed infrastructure like roads, power supply, water facilities, and communication networks. Governments establish industrial zones to promote economic growth, attract investment, and organize industrial development in a systematic manner.
In the future, industrial zones will go beyond being mere production centers. They will transform into integrated industrial ecosystems that combine manufacturing, research, logistics, digital infrastructure, and sustainable living facilities.

Sustainable and Green Industrial Zones
One of the most important aspects of the future of industrial zones is sustainability.
Eco-Friendly Design
Future industrial zones will be designed with environmental protection in mind. This includes:
- Green buildings
- Solar and wind energy use
- Rainwater harvesting
- Efficient waste management systems
Circular Economy Model
Instead of the traditional “use and dispose” model, future industrial zones will follow a circular economy approach. Waste from one industry can be used as raw material for another. This reduces pollution and conserves resources.
Reduced Carbon Emissions
With global commitments to reduce carbon emissions, industrial zones will adopt clean energy solutions and low-emission technologies. Electric transport, hydrogen fuel, and carbon capture systems will become common features.

Special Economic Zones and the Future
Special Economic Zones (SEZs) are expected to play a major role in the future of industrial development.
Global Competitiveness
SEZs offer favorable conditions such as tax benefits, export incentives, and modern infrastructure. In the future, SEZs will focus on high-tech industries, renewable energy, and advanced manufacturing.
Export-Oriented Growth
Future industrial zones will be closely linked to global supply chains. Digital trade, e-commerce, and advanced logistics will strengthen export-oriented industrial growth.
